AddressBookSync is eating all your resources?

Playing with Address Book on Mac and the syncing feature, I have found a bug/memory leak into the AddressBookSync process.

I’m using Snow Leopard 10.6.4 and after some sync with my phone/OSX/etc, I have found my Mac completely unusable, with the CPU and RAM saturated by the AddressBookSync process.
